    25 //
       
    26 // PrefetchQueue is a FIFO queue of variable length (currently 8).
       
    27 //
       
    28 // We need to examine the performance penalty of variable lengths.
       
    29 // We may also want to split this into cpu dependent bits.
       
    30 //
       
    31 
       
    32 const int PREFETCH_QUEUE_SIZE  = 8;
       
    33 
       
    34 class PrefetchQueue : public CHeapObj {
       
    35  private:
       
    36   void* _prefetch_queue[PREFETCH_QUEUE_SIZE];
       
    37   uint  _prefetch_index;
       
    38 
       
    39  public:
       
    40   int length() { return PREFETCH_QUEUE_SIZE; }
       
    41 
       
    42   inline void clear() {
       
    43     for(int i=0; i<PREFETCH_QUEUE_SIZE; i++) {
       
    44       _prefetch_queue[i] = NULL;
       
    45     }
       
    46     _prefetch_index = 0;
       
    47   }
       
    48 
       
    49   template <class T> inline void* push_and_pop(T* p) {
       
    50     oop o = oopDesc::load_decode_heap_oop_not_null(p);
       
    51     Prefetch::write(o->mark_addr(), 0);
       
    52     // This prefetch is intended to make sure the size field of array
       
    53     // oops is in cache. It assumes the the object layout is
       
    54     // mark -> klass -> size, and that mark and klass are heapword
       
    55     // sized. If this should change, this prefetch will need updating!
       
    56     Prefetch::write(o->mark_addr() + (HeapWordSize*2), 0);
       
    57     _prefetch_queue[_prefetch_index++] = p;
       
    58     _prefetch_index &= (PREFETCH_QUEUE_SIZE-1);
       
    59     return _prefetch_queue[_prefetch_index];
       
    60   }
       
    61 
       
    62   // Stores a NULL pointer in the pop'd location.
       
    63   inline void* pop() {
       
    64     _prefetch_queue[_prefetch_index++] = NULL;
       
    65     _prefetch_index &= (PREFETCH_QUEUE_SIZE-1);
       
    66     return _prefetch_queue[_prefetch_index];
       
    67   }
